CHECkINg THE SOLAR POWER SySTEM INSTALLATION LOCATION Determine the wind loads for the installation site. Check with your local building and safety department for the specific requirements. Make certain that the roof structure can support the live and dead loads resulting from the installation of the PV array.

Solar installation system presents a sustainable and environmentally friendly solution to energy needs for residential, commercial, and industrial projects.
The first key consideration before installing a solar power system is evaluating your energy needs. An accurate assessment of your home or office's energy consumption helps to choose the correct solar system size. Analyzing your utility bill over the past 12 months can give you an estimate of your annual power consumption.
